The main objective is to study the effects of the intake of a nutraceutical on health indicators, focused on sleep and stress, as well as cardiovascular (blood pressure...), circulating (cortisol) and body composition parameters in a Spanish adult population.
Anxiety is a normal part of life, and generally is a temporary condition. However, anxiety can occasionally prolong in time, having an impact on everyday activities, and give rise to other conditions, such as depression, drug abuse, cardiovascular disease, and insomnia. There are a number of synthetic drugs that are commonly used to treat anxiety. These are mainly antidepressants and benzodiazepines. However, their high cost, important side effects and a rising interest in natural solutions have driven researchers to search for botanical-based formulas. To this end, there are a number of plants that have been described to possess potential sedative and anxiolytic effects. Of note is lemon verbena (Lippia citriodora), which is native of Western South America but is also cultivated in the Mediterranean region and Middle East.

Intake of natural food supplement of vegetable origin based on lemon verbena extract (Lippia citriodora). To study the anxiolytic effects in subjects with high perceived stress levels and low sleep quality.
